Transaction cd29cb25d2c19d153d66b876e41eb481eace6688c7511d43706a02e1f681e9e4

1 Input
1 Outputs
  • cd29cb25d2c19d153d66b876e41eb481eace6688c7511d43706a02e1f681e9e4:0
  • value  1018853
    address  3F4QJoDSA2roxTuXN7uWzJ6UuJHKm3N5Ut